Responsibilities
Provides advanced nursing care for critically ill patients requiring complex assessments, high-intensity interventions, and continuous monitoring.
Uses clinical judgment and assessment data to anticipate, prioritize, and respond quickly to changing patient conditions.
Operates, monitors, and adjusts specialized medical equipment and interprets data from monitoring systems.
Responds to emergencies using established nursing standards, protocols, and life‑saving interventions.
Assesses patient needs, develops and revises individualized care plans, and evaluates patient outcomes.
Advocates for patients and families while ensuring age‑appropriate care across the lifespan.
Collaborates with physicians and interdisciplinary teams and may serve as charge nurse, preceptor, or educator.
Documents care accurately, delegates tasks appropriately, and ensures compliance with evidence‑based practice and regulatory standards.
Qualifications
Education/Training
Graduate of an approved school of nursing. Meets all mandatory, developmental, and performance competency requirements for Baptist Health unit/department.
Licensure/Certification
Maintains current State of Alabama RN license.
Maintains current BLS/Healthcare Provider certification.
Experience
1 year experience required unless approved by AVP level or above.
Experience in critical care or progressive care is highly preferred.
